Netbooks were one of the hottest items at CES 2009. While the economy is tanking and many consumer electronics makers are seeing sales numbers fall, sales of these low cost portable computers continue to climb. And a lot of companies are trying to hitch themselvs to that wagon. I saw a lot of booths where companies were trying to slap the word netbook onto existing products like travel mice or laptop cooling pads. But a handful of businesses actually had new products that were clearly designed for netbook users.
Kroo makes cellphone and laptop cases and sleeves. And now the company is offering several different products for 7 to 10 inch netbooks. The company had dozens of items on display at CES, some of which are available today, ranging from leather netbook skins to knit sleeves for mini-laptops. Some of which will be available in the coming months. A number of Kroo’s netbook cases are available today from Amazon for under $20.
